South Sudanese troops join regional force in east DR Congo

The group of at least forty-five soldiers is joining a regional military force in the region wracked by twenty three million rebellion.

The seven-nation East African Community military force was created last June due to the withdrawal of twenty three M-fighters from eastern DRC.

Much of the region is plagued by dozens of armed groups, a legacy of regional wars that flared in the 1990s and 2000s.
